Parkview Christian Academy was not able to break out of their rough patch on Thursday as the team picked up their tenth straight defeat. They came up short against the Schaumburg Christian Conquerors, falling 7-1. The Falcons were in a tough position after the first half, with the score already sitting at 3-0.
Their goal came courtesy of
Titus Shotsberger, who's now up to three this season.
Parkview Christian Academy's loss dropped their record down to 0-10. As for Schaumburg Christian, the win was the third in a row for them, bringing their record for this year to 8-3.
Parkview Christian Academy does not have any more games scheduled as of now. As for Schaumburg Christian, they will challenge Islamic Foundation at 4:30 p.m. on Friday. Schaumburg Christian will be looking to keep their four-game home win streak alive.
